Описание тега railstutorial.org

Вопросы и ответы на сайте railstutorial.org Майкла Хартла
1 ответ

Форма для ассоциации комментариев на сообщения

Я пытаюсь создать комментарии, связанные с постами. Есть 3 модели пользователя, микросообщений и комментариев. Вот ассоциации, которые у меня есть: Модель комментария class Comment < ActiveRecord::Base belongs_to :user belongs_to :micropost valid…
1 ответ

Членская система RailsTutorial -cookie отличается от токена запоминания в базе данных

Прежде всего: я уже пробовал гуглить это в нескольких терминах: "запомните токен, отличный от рельсов печенья", "current_user nil:nilClass", "Remember_token не работает рельсы" и "current_user is nil rails" (вы, вероятно, можете видеть У меня есть д…
3 ответа

В главе 8, посвященной Ruby on Rails, я получаю сообщение "Ошибка / Ошибка: fill_in " Пароль "с: user.password Capybara::ElementNotFound:"

По какой-то причине девушки rspec/factory не могут найти электронную почту. Я играл с этим часами и до сих пор не могу заставить его работать. Я чертовски погуглил, но он просто не хочет работать. require 'spec_helper' describe "Authentication" do s…
2 ответа

Net::SMTPAuthenticationError (530-5.5.1 Требуется аутентификация. Подробнее на):

Я следую Руководству по Rails в Главе 10. Поскольку у меня нет кредитной карты, я пытаюсь отправить электронное письмо в процессе разработки. Я новичок в программировании, поэтому я просто хочу посмотреть, как это работает. Но я получаю эту ошибку. …
25 дек '15 в 06:41
2 ответа

Ошибка рельсов, неверное количество аргументов 2 для 1?

Я следую за инструктором Майкла Хартла. Я пропустил главу, как было рекомендовано при желании, я получаю ту же ошибку на модели пользователя в rails test для обоих AccountsActivationsController а также PasswordResetsControllerневерное количество арг…
1 ответ

Переадресация для отображения профиля пользователя, а не домашней страницы по умолчанию при нажатии "домой"

Этот вопрос связан с примером веб-приложения, созданного с помощью учебника Майкла Хартла по Rails, хотя это не одно из упражнений, предложенных автором. На многих социальных сайтах при нажатии кнопки "домой" (например, на логотипах сайта) пользоват…
2 ответа

Тестирование, если заголовок присутствует, используя пустое? против пустых?

В главе 4 Rails Tutorial мне было любопытно, была ли причина для использования empty? скорее, чем blank? при тестировании, чтобы увидеть, если заголовок присутствовал? Очевидно, я новичок в рельсах, но я подумал blank? Метод обеспечил немного большу…
01 фев '16 в 22:11
1 ответ

JS Request вызывается дважды подряд

Я работаю над учебником по Ruby on Rails. У меня работают асинхронные кнопки следования. Интересно, что каждый из вызовов javascript вызывается дважды подряд, когда я нажимаю кнопку. Любые мысли о том, как я могу сделать это только один запрос? Вот …
2 ответа

Current_user не запускается правильно

Я знаю, что было много подобных вопросов по этой теме, но ни один из ответов не относится. Я решил последовать совету Майкла Хартла и реализовать свой собственный код аутентификации вместо того, чтобы использовать предопределенный пакет. Но я сталки…
14 ноя '12 в 20:56
2 ответа

Добавление заголовка к твитам в Rails Tutorial Майкла Хартла

Я пытаюсь добавить заголовки в твиты, чтобы немного попрактиковаться в Rails. Я продолжаю получать эту ошибку на странице, где составлены твиты: undefined method `title' Выделяется строка 4 app/views/shared/_micropost_form.html.erb файл: <%= form…
02 авг '13 в 20:37
1 ответ

Hartl Rails Tutorial листинг 11.25 - CSS для микросообщений не обновляется

Работая над Rails Tutorial, я столкнулся с проблемами в листинге 11.25. После обновления CSS в соответствии с листингом в моем локально размещенном приложении среды разработки (для вошедшего в систему, активированного пользователя) не отображаются и…
18 янв '16 в 19:59
2 ответа

Ошибка регистрации пользователя в учебнике М.Хартла по Rails

Я следил за учебником М. Хартла по Rails и столкнулся с проблемой. Когда я перешел из главы 10, все по коду работало, и мой набор тестов проходил. В главе 11 все, что я до сих пор делал, - это создание новой ветви. Ни один из моих файлов не был изме…
10 дек '14 в 07:04
2 ответа

Переход с Prototype на JQuery приводит к двойному POST

В главе 12 Руководства по Ruby on Rails Майкла Хартла на странице профиля пользователя есть кнопка, которую можно щелкнуть, чтобы подписаться или отписаться от него / нее. (См. Рисунки 12.12 и 12.13) Я использую rvm 1.8.6 и Rails 3.1.1. Когда я испо…
01 дек '11 в 07:31
3 ответа

rails NoMethodError: неопределенный метод " " для nil:NilClass

Я работаю над руководством по рельсам Майкла Хартла ( глава 9). Я получаю эту ошибку: Error: UsersLoginTest#test_login_with_remembering: NoMethodError: undefined method `FILL_IN' for nil:NilClass test/integration/users_login_test.rb:42:in `block in …
4 ответа

Учебник по созданию представлений для ассоциаций ActiveRecord?

При обучении студентов Rails я часто прихожу к тому, что они создали две модели и создали ассоциацию и задаются вопросом, как они могут сделать эту ассоциацию видимой в представлениях. Теперь мой вопрос, есть ли обзорные статьи / учебные пособия / с…
1 ответ

Нет ошибки маршрута из учебника по Ruby on Rails Майклом Хартлом, глава 8

Я изучаю Ruby на рельсах Майкла Хартла. Я застрял в разделе 8.1.4, который реализует страницу входа с использованием Rails 3.2.3 с Ruby 1.9.3-p125. Я создал контроллер сеанса, и я хочу, чтобы мой контроллер сеанса create карты действий к этому маршр…
3 ответа

Ошибка маршрутизации:: Не найдено ни одного маршрута [GET] "/static_pages/about"

Я получаю эту ошибку при прохождении урока Майкла Хартла. Раздел 5.3.2 (Рельсовые маршруты). Содержимое моего файла rout.rb: SampleApp::Application.routes.draw do root 'static_pages#home' match '/help', to: 'static_pages#help', via: 'get' match '/ab…
1 ответ

Rails Tutorial 5.1.1: Static_page/home не отображается на сервере?

http://ruby.railstutorial.org/chapters/filling-in-the-layout Я использую ruby ​​1.8.7. static_pages / home больше не отображается на сервере, когда я обновляю app / views / layouts / application.html.erb кодом, который он предоставляет в листинге 5…
29 янв '13 в 02:52
3 ответа

Руководство по RoR Глава 6 продолжает получать синтаксическую ошибку, неожиданный tIDENTIFIER, ожидающий ключевое слово_end (SyntaxError

Я продолжаю получать следующую ошибку: syntax error, unexpected tIDENTIFIER, expecting keyword_end (SyntaxError) from /Users/shazias/.rvm/gems/ruby-1.9.3-p194/gems/activesupport-3.2.3/lib/active_support/dependencies.rb:245:in `block in load' from /U…
5 ответов

Использование musta для рефакторинга тестов rspec на моделях Rails

Изучив информацию о musta-matchers, ответив на другой вопрос Stackru о тестах доступности атрибутов (и подумав, что они довольно крутые), я решил попробовать рефакторинг тестов моделей, которые я делал в руководстве по Rails, чтобы сделать их еще бо…